David Alaba torn over future

By Rune Gjerulff   @runegjerulff

David Alaba is considering whether to sign a new deal with Bayern München or continue his career in a different country.

David Alaba is torn between signing a contract extension at Bayern München and a move to another league, according to Sport1.


Alaba recently admitted that he can 'basically imagine taking a different path', with FC Barcelona and Real Madrid reportedly interested in acquiring his services.

Sport1 now claims that the Austrian international is indeed considering a move to a different country, but that a contract extension with Bayern beyond 2021 is certainly also an option for him.

Bayern will probably have to make the Austrian international one of their top earners if they want to keep hold of him.

The 27-year-old's representatives are understood to have opened talks with the Bayern bosses, but the negotiations have been put on hold due to the corona crisis.

Should it turn out to be impossible to reach an agreement, Bayern will most likely sell Alaba in the summer to cash in on him.
